Rama first meets Hanuman in Kishkindha Khanda (the Book of the Monkey-King), which is the fourth section of the Ramayana. This section details Rama's alliance with Sugriva, the Vanara king, and his first encounter with Hanuman who would become his most devoted follower. Sundara Khanda focuses exclusively on Hanuman's journey to Lanka, while Ayodhya Khanda deals with Rama's early life and Aranya Khanda covers the forest exile.
